What Is an AOS Degree in Information Technology?
An Partner in Occupational Studies (AOS) in Infotech is a career-oriented degree that blends classroom theory with real-world application. Unlike conventional associate degrees that stress general education, the AOS degree focuses mostly on job-specific training and technological ability advancement. This makes it a solid option for trainees who wish to enter the workforce rapidly with a solid structure in IT.

This IT Degree typically covers core locations such as networking, cybersecurity, computer system systems, software and hardware support, data source administration, and programming. Trainees also get problem-solving skills and experience with industry-standard tools and platforms that companies value.

Key Features of an Information Technology (AOS) Program
Hands-On Training:
AOS programs are recognized for their practical method. Students often deal with real-world projects, mimic IT scenarios, and gain experience with present innovations.

Industry-Relevant Curriculum:
Coursework is made to straighten with current fads and employer expectations. Topics might consist of network administration, info safety and security, systems analysis, and computer support.

Accreditation Preparation:
Lots of AOS degree programs prepare trainees for industry-recognized qualifications such as CompTIA A+, Network+, Security+, and Cisco's CCNA.

Adaptable Understanding Options:
Programs might provide both day and night classes, on-line discovering, and hybrid styles to fit various routines and way of lives.

Career Services Support:
Top IT institutions assist students with resume writing, interview prep work, and job placement to help them land placements after college graduation.

Profession Opportunities with an IT Degree
Grads with an Information Technology Degree from an AOS program are planned for a selection of entry-level roles in the tech market, such as:

IT Assistance Expert

Network Administrator

Computer Technician

Help Desk Analyst

Solutions Administrator

Cybersecurity Technician

With more education and experience, these duties can bring about elderly positions such as IT Manager, Network Engineer, or Info Safety And Security Analyst.
